Todd Gerarden Receives the Joseph Crump Fellowship for 2016-2017

May 17, 2016
Todd Gerarden

HEEP Pre-Doctoral Fellow Todd Gerarden has won the Joseph Crump Fellowship to pursue research on the economic analysis of the effects of supply-side solar photovoltaic policy on the manufacturing industry and its implications for the environment. The Fellowship was established in 1985 to support a Harvard Ph.D. student conducting research at the intersection of the environment, natural resource management, and energy policy.
